Abstract
An example system for inspecting fiber optic cables includes: a fixture including a body configured to hold a plurality of fiber optic cables, the fixture including a front portion defining a plurality of apertures positioned adjacent to ends of the fiber optic cables; and an adapter including two or more pin members extending therefrom, the two or more pin members being configured to be positioned in two or more of the plurality of apertures in the fixture to hold the fixture relative to the adapter.

14. A system for inspecting fiber optic cables, the system comprising:
-
a fixture including a body configured to hold a flexible circuit having a plurality of fiber optic cables, the fixture including a front portion defining a plurality of apertures positioned adjacent to ends of the fiber optic cables; and an adapter including two or more pin members extending therefrom, the two or more pin members being configured to be positioned in two or more of the plurality of apertures in the fixture to hold the fixture relative to the adapter, and wherein the adapter includes a base portion and an upper portion, the base portion being coupled to the upper portion by an adjustment mechanism configured to move the base portion relative to the upper portion. - View Dependent Claims (15, 16, 17, 18)

19. A method for inspecting fiber optic cables, the method comprising:
-
positioning a plurality of fiber optic cables in a fixture, the fixture including a front portion defining a plurality of apertures positioned adjacent to ends of the fiber optic cables; attaching an adapter to the fixture by positioning pin members of the adapter in two or more of the plurality of apertures in the fixture to hold the fixture relative to the adapter; and inspecting the fiber optic cables. - View Dependent Claims (20)
